StoryCorps is an independently funded 501(c)(3) organization. Our mission is to preserve and share humanity’s stories in order to build connections between people and create a more just and compassionate world. Learn more at storycorps.org.

All interviews are preserved at the American Folklife Center at the Library of Congress in Washington, D.C.
